I just upgraded to Fedora Core 3 which installed Emacs 21.3-17. Now,
whenever I try to save a buffer that doesn't end in a newline, I get
the following error message:

Buffer XXX does not end in a newline. Add one? (y or n)

Is there any way to turn this message off?

See
require-final-newline

I don't think the annoyance is in the message, it's with the files.

Other editors would let this got by unnoticed. Now at least you know
of the potential problem.
